Salt Production Process
The production process at Khoisan Salt Velddrif is a combination of natural methods and modern technology. Sea water is harvested from the West Coast and directed into shallow evaporation pans. Sun and wind work together to naturally evaporate the water, leaving behind high-quality sea salt crystals. The salt is then collected, cleaned, and packaged for commercial distribution. This process emphasizes minimal chemical intervention, ensuring that the salt retains its natural mineral content and flavor.
Stages of Production
- HarvestingSea water is channeled into evaporation pans strategically designed to optimize sunlight and wind exposure.
- EvaporationOver several weeks, the water evaporates naturally, leaving salt crystals behind.
- CollectionWorkers carefully rake the salt, separating it from impurities and preparing it for drying.
- Drying and PackagingThe harvested salt is dried under controlled conditions and packaged for retail or wholesale use.
- Quality ControlEvery batch undergoes testing to ensure consistent texture, flavor, and mineral content.

Wildlife and Biodiversity
The salt pans at Velddrif serve as important habitats for migratory birds and other wildlife. Species such as flamingos, herons, and shorebirds rely on these areas for feeding and nesting. Khoisan Salt actively monitors these populations and implements measures to minimize disruption during the harvesting process, ensuring that biodiversity is preserved while maintaining production efficiency.
